Performer
* Tap on 12 video pads and 6 realtime global effects at a time, to perform your visuals to the music
* Easily swap out video and effect pads
* Create portrait, landscape or square video exports, and effortlessly share on social media or with friends
* Record and playback custom sequences
Editing Made Easy
* Sync effects to match up perfectly with your music with BPM Sync
* Colorize, trim, and add effects to videos and music
* Playback settings: latch visuals to loop or trigger when tapped
* Adjust attack and release of each global effect to fade in/out or snap on/off
Visuals
* Our carefully curated library contains a large range of original visuals and video content, made from some of the most prolific and inspiring producers and VJs around
* Includes animation, live action, psychedelic and trippy effects, 3D graphics, slow motion, landscapes, cartoons, hand drawn visuals, and so much more
* Realtime effects
Music
* Load your own songs from your device
* Select music from your personal Apple Music library
* Choose from our custom collection of music, with styles including techno, hip hop, EDM, and tons more

The app is great for quickly putting together a social promo video but remains lacklustre in its creative freedoms. You can’t open multiple video decks at once, and swapping videos means you swap the actual file, meaning if you use that same video elsewhere in your project it replaces that too. This is the same for effects.
The app has great potential but I wouldn’t fork out for a year subscription unless they up their game a bit and think more user friendly additions to the GUI and features that cater to longer form videos, such as a larger array of pads and a larger more varied library. Definitely worth checking out

Waste of time
I downloaded this app after seeing it advertised on Instagram. At first it seems like a good idea but I’m giving it 1 star as you can’t realistically make a music video with this (which is what was advertised as it’s use case on Instagram). Your final video will consist of 16 pre loaded video files of 1 theme. When editing for an actual music video there will be plenty of places to make a video cut on the ‘beat’ of the song, requiring hundreds of video clips for a song. These 16 clips will be on your project timeline and used within the first 30 seconds of the song. You can’t stretch them out any longer than that or the viewer gets bored as there hasn’t been any cuts. It’s supposed to be a music video telling a quick 3-4 minute story, not a movie that has long shots that don’t change. This app doesn’t really work for its purpose unless the developers add hundreds of clips in for our projects. The worst part is that there IS hundreds of video clips available but they are listed under different genre types of project, and if you change genre, you lose your entire music video.
